3.52: Derivative of xsin2xx\mathrm{sin}\,2x; AP of twelve terms

0606/22/O/N/23 — Question 8 · 10 marks

(a)
A curve has equation y=xsin2xy=x\mathrm{sin}\,2x. Find dydx\dfrac{\mathrm{d}y}{\mathrm{d}x}.
[2]
(b)
Find the equation of the tangent to the curve at x=π4x=\dfrac{\pi}{4}.
[3]
(c)
Use your answer to part (a) to find the exact value of 0π/62xcos2xdx\displaystyle\int_{0}^{\pi/6}2x\mathrm{cos}\,2x\,\mathrm{d}x.
[5]
(a)
An AP has twelve terms. Sum of first three is 36-36; sum of last three is 7272. Find aa and dd.
[5]
